#98ec29 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#98ec29 is composed of 59.6% red, 92.5% green and 16.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 35.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.6%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 85.8 degrees, a saturation of 83.7% and a lightness of 54.3%. #98ec29 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ff52 with #31d900. Closest websafe color is: #99ff33.

#98ec29 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#98ec29 has RGB values of R:152, G:236, B:41 and CMYK values of C:0.36, M:0, Y:0.83, K:0.07. Its decimal value is 10021929.

Hex triplet 98ec29 #98ec29
RGB Decimal 152, 236, 41 rgb(152,236,41)
RGB Percent 59.6, 92.5, 16.1 rgb(59.6%,92.5%,16.1%)
CMYK 36, 0, 83, 7
HSL 85.8°, 83.7, 54.3 hsl(85.8,83.7%,54.3%)
HSV (or HSB) 85.8°, 82.6, 92.5
Web Safe 99ff33 #99ff33
CIE-LAB 85.415, -52.279, 77.103
XYZ 43.343, 66.825, 12.712
xyY 0.353, 0.544, 66.825
CIE-LCH 85.415, 93.156, 124.139
CIE-LUV 85.415, -42.06, 96.113
Hunter-Lab 81.746, -48.412, 48.002
Binary 10011000, 11101100, 00101001

Shades and Tints of #98ec29

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010200 is the darkest color, while #f7feef is the lightest one.

Tones of #98ec29

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8c9283 is the less saturated color, while #9afe17 is the most saturated one.
